The first trailer for Game Change has been unveiled by HBO Films.
The movie - based on the 2010 book by political journalists John Heilemann and Mark Halperin - stars Ed Harris as Republican presidential candidate John McCain and Julianne Moore as his running mate, vice-presidential nominee Sarah Palin.
Woody Harrelson also features prominently in the 50-second taster, playing McCain's campaign manager Steve Schmidt.
The supporting cast includes Ally McBeal and Grey's Anatomy star Peter MacNicol as Republican national campaign manager Rick Davis, Ron Livingston (Band of Brothers, Sex and the City) as campaign advisor Mark Wallace and former Lost actress Melissa Farman as Bristol Palin, Sarah Palin's oldest daughter.
Moore said that she found it especially challenging to portray the "idiosyncratic" Palin as the politician is still prominent in public life, saying that she struggled most with Palin's distinctive accent and manner of speech.
Game Change is directed by Jay Roach (Austin Powers, Dinner for Schmucks) and will debut in March 2012 on HBO.
